Location

* Nestled in the pristine Burnt Pine area, the property is situated near the renowned Anson Bay and Kingston, Norfolk Island's historic former capital. * The neighborhood offers access to the island's cultural heritage sites, such as the Norfolk Island Museum and Fletcher's Mutiny Cyclorama, along with local artisan galleries and dining options. * Point Hunter Reserve and Rocky Point provide scenic coastal trails, ideal for nature enthusiasts and outdoor recreation seekers.
